## Tuning

The receipt mailer (Almsgate) batches donation receipts and sends through the Thornquay relay. On-call: if the queue backs up, resist the urge to crank batch size — the relay rate-limits per connection, and bigger batches just mean bigger retries. Scale worker count first, then shorten the flush interval. Dedupe window must stay longer than the retry horizon or donors get duplicate receipts, which generates tickets. All knobs live in one place and are read at worker start. Current production values follow.

tuning table, kajop-yafof:
QUOTAS = {
    "wenath": 10,
    "ulaael": 5,
}

## rotabot 2.4.0 — Changed Defaults

For future maintainers: rotabot now rotates secrets every 30 days instead of 90, retries failed rotations three times, and writes audit entries before swap rather than after. Old deployments silently inherit the new schedule on upgrade. If a team needs the legacy cadence, override explicitly. The new default configuration shipped with 2.4.0 follows.

deployment values, kadug-fawip:
[fenath]
port = 9200
region = north-3
host = fenath.lumicworks.corp
timeout_ms = 250
retries = 7

## Account Recovery — Nightscribe Backfill Scheduler

Plugin authors: if the nightly backfill service account on Nightscribe locks out, halt queued jobs first. Run `nsctl drain --all`, then re-enroll via the recovery console. Do not retry with cached tokens; they invalidate on lockout. Use the passphrase below to unlock the recovery console.

strongbox words: ulays-ulaix-jorir-rusath

The waveform preview in Clipforge renders from a downsampled peak file rather than the raw audio, generated at upload time by the Brindle worker pool. This keeps scrubbing responsive even on hour-long sessions, at the cost of a few seconds of preprocessing. For the release, we froze the downsampling parameters after testing against Orla's podcast corpus — changing them invalidates every cached peak file. The shipped constants are these.

limits module of fafog-tawef:
CAPS = {
    "belath": 369,
    "queneth": 818,
    "ralwyn": 169,
    "goriel": 1004,
    "novvan": 808,
}